Graphics in User Interfaces and Web Development

Computers are not just tools for processing data and performing calculations; they have also become powerful mediums for delivering visually appealing and interactive experiences. Graphics play a significant role in enhancing user interfaces and web development, making them more engaging, intuitive, and captivating.

User Interfaces

User interfaces (UI) serve as a bridge between humans and machines, enabling users to interact with software applications, websites, and electronic devices. Graphics are essential elements in UI design, making interfaces aesthetically pleasing and user-friendly.

Visual Appeal

Graphics are crucial in capturing users' attention and creating a visually pleasing interface. Colors, shapes, and images can be used to evoke emotions, set the tone, and establish an identity for the interface. Whether it's a sleek and modern design or a playful and colorful one, graphics contribute significantly to the overall look and feel of the UI, making it more enjoyable to use.

Intuition and Clarity

Graphics help convey information and functionality more effectively. Icons, buttons, and visual cues provide intuitive navigation, making it easier for users to interact with the interface. Well-designed graphics can guide users and communicate ideas quickly, reducing the learning curve and increasing efficiency.

Interaction and Feedback

Graphics enable dynamic and interactive experiences. When users interact with an interface, graphical elements can respond with animations, transitions, and feedback. For example, a button that changes color, size, or shape when clicked provides instant visual confirmation to users that their action was successful. These visual cues enhance the user experience by making interactions more engaging and meaningful.

Web Development

The web has become a critical platform for content delivery, communication, and commerce. Graphics are integral to web development, adding value to websites in numerous ways.

Branding and Identity

Graphics and visual elements are fundamental to creating a unique and recognizable brand identity. Logos, color schemes, typography, and other graphical elements help establish a cohesive and memorable brand presence. A well-designed website with consistent and visually appealing graphics can effectively convey a brand's values, personality, and professionalism.

User Engagement

Graphics can capture users' attention and encourage them to stay on a website longer. High-quality images, illustrations, and videos create visual interest and offer a more immersive experience. Engaging graphics can communicate information more effectively than plain text, increasing user engagement and potentially driving conversions.

User-Friendly Interfaces

Graphics in web development not only beautify websites but also enhance usability. Intuitive navigation menus, visual cues for interactive elements, and responsive design features contribute to creating user-friendly interfaces. Websites that prioritize graphical elements in their design can enhance the user experience and encourage users to navigate effortlessly throughout the site.

Performance Optimization

While graphics are essential in web development, it's crucial to strike a balance between aesthetics and performance. Graphics can significantly impact load times and page performance. Techniques such as image compression, lazy loading, and choosing the appropriate image formats can ensure that graphics enhance the user experience without sacrificing website speed and performance.

Conclusion

Graphics play a vital role in user interfaces and web development, adding value to both aesthetics and functionality. From enhancing visual appeal and intuitiveness to driving user engagement and establishing brand identity, graphics empower designers and developers to create captivating and effective interfaces. As technology continues to evolve, graphics will continue to evolve as well, offering even more exciting possibilities for enhancing user experiences.


noob to master © copyleft